AI Summary

  • Amends Delaware Code Title 18, Chapter 7 to cap form filing fees for insurance policies and annuity contracts at $2,000 per filing by the Department of Insurance.

  • For group-wide form filings, the $2,000 cap applies separately to each insurer within the filing.

  • Maintains the base filing fee of $150 as set forth in § 701, with the $2,000 cap applying to total form filing fees assessed by the Commissioner.

  • Allows the Department of Insurance to continue assessing reasonable expenses for review and determination of form and rate filings in addition to the capped fee.

  • Takes effect July 1, 2019, with intent to maintain Delaware's competitiveness as an insurance domicile by controlling form filing costs.

Legislative Description

An Act To Amend Title 18 Of The Delaware Code Relating To Fees Collected By The Department Of Insurance.
